Gayle Rae Hopkins, a former longtime Hoquiamite, unexpectedly died on Sunday, July 23, 2017, at her Tumwater home. She was born on June 6, 1949, in Aberdeen to Donald William and Barbara Louise (Dunn) Hutchings.

She was raised and attended school in Hoquiam and graduated from Hoquiam High School in 1967. She was active in BC and Rainbow Clubs and had been selected as Class Sweetheart.

Following her graduation she had resided in Chicago, where she attended Weaver Airline School. She later resided in Los Angeles and Cake Island, Alaska.

Gayle was the floor manager at Smith’s Harbor Drug in Hoquiam for over 30 years. She also owned and operated her own day care center in Aberdeen in the 1980’s and she was also a director of daycare at the Hoquiam YMCA.

She volunteered at Saint Mary School in Aberdeen, helped with their Bingo and Octoberfest as well as Feed The Hungry. She helped out at the Elma Speedway in the ticket collection. She enjoyed playing Bunko.

Her travels had taken her to Palm Springs, Disneyland, Washington D.C., Hawaii, an Alaskan cruise and had taken frequent trips to Bellingham to visit her brother.

She enjoyed crafting, gardening, her grandkids, personalizing her gifts, sewing, knitting and crocheting.

Gayle is survived by her husband, Dennis Ray Hopkins whom she married on June 30, 2002, at the Cosmopolis Lions Club. Her other family members include her son, Jeff Wagner (Evelyn) of Aberdeen; daughters, Stephanie Volkert (John) of Aberdeen and Johnel Bradley (Jon) of Aberdeen, her step-sons, Mark Hopkins (Teri) of Tumwater and Eric Hopkins (Alicia) of Honolulu, Hawaii; a brother, Glenn Hutchings of Bellingham, 14 grandchildren and numerous other relatives and friends.
